apri su Wikipedia

Comunicazione a scambio di messaggi

In informatica, la comunicazione a scambio di messaggi (in inglese message passing) è una tipologia di comunicazione tra processi che prevede che non ci siano risorse condivise (e per questo viene anche detta shared nothing, nessuna condivisione), e che tutte le comunicazioni avvengano attraverso l'invio di messaggi tra i processi. Per queste caratteristiche si pone in contrasto con le tecniche di comunicazione che prevedono condivisione della memoria e l'uso dei lock o di meccanismi analoghi per ottenere la mutua esclusione. La comunicazione avviene tramite primitive di comunicazione della tipologia di send (invia) e receive (ricevi). La modalità a scambio di messaggi è molto usata nelle architetture ad alte prestazioni (calcolo parallelo), e il modello più diffuso in questi casi è MPI.

Risorse suggerite a chi è interessato all'argomento "Comunicazione a scambio di messaggi"

Sperimentale

Argomenti d'interesse

Sperimentale